vmware公司为方便给其产品打补丁,推出了一个update manager的工具,要使用该工具必须具备要有SQL数据库服务器(或可以在安装update manager时,选择使用嵌入式数据库),安装update manager程序服务器和管理client端,以下就在windows server 2008 R2上使用sql 2008 R2数据库为例,项详细描述该工具的安装步骤及注意事。

1.在SQL服务器上创建一个数据库,此处以vum为例

wKiom1cgiQSzicNFAAF6TyOLiIg090.jpg

2.在要安装update manager程序的服务器上插入sql2008r2光盘,安装客户端连接工具

wKioL1cgidHT9j3VAAH2hkH84CA619.jpg

3.安装完成后找到ODBC数据源

wKioL1cgidPyDXgfAAHnzQv4i1Y694.jpg

4.选择32位本地客户端

wKiom1cgiQmD1Od4AAE2hBorOLg479.jpg

5.创建一个名为vum的数据源,该数据源名称要和后面保持一致

wKioL1cgidWQvWncAAF2Rv6O2Y8779.jpg

6.修改默认数据库为新创建的vum数据库

wKioL1cgidfg5NjUAAFpKpEUULk981.jpg

7.测试数据源连接

wKioL1cgidryvVD_AALhJkOOh34839.jpg

8.退出sql,放入vcenter安装盘,update manager安装程序在vcenter安装盘中

wKioL1cgid2hPrxLAALaVLf6Mok478.jpg

9.输入vcenter地址和账户密码

wKiom1cgiRSSvz_oAAGnzWdD8x8575.jpg

10.输入创建的数据源名称,但是此时你会发现报错,尽管使用是32位的ODBC数据源

wKioL1cgieHh3hHSAAHdpppy87A671.jpg

11.原因就是管理工具中的ODBC数据源路径是在system32下

wKioL1cgieOgX7LoAAOl37ljeRs652.jpg

12.但64位的操作系统需要使用syswow64下的32位ODBC数据源

wKiom1cgiRzwYQVBAAQou0oCeS0167.jpg

13.重新使用syswow64下的32位ODBC创建DSN后就可正常继续操作

wKioL1cgienSj8XaAAIC6UHhI34841.jpg

14.安装完成后,去安装vsphere client的终端打开管理插件

wKioL1cgierQGgTiAAEjALHyOHo448.jpg

15.可以在可用查建中找到update manager,选择下载并安装

wKioL1cgieuTQ-zzAAEljJNheII954.jpg

16.安装完后,你会发现在web client界面下并没有update manager

wKioL1cgie6C43eZAAIYDROQGUs997.jpg

17.update manager只能通过vsphere client端管理

wKiom1cgiSSCewLFAAF6aCMFems364.jpg

18.原因就是在第15步选择下载并安装时,他实际上是将update manager安装到了client端的目录下

wKioL1cgifDQAihRAAF8H09elJE337.jpg